Black Bull Subdivision & Golf Course Development 

Black Bull Subdivision & Golf Course Development
Gallatin County, Montana

Las Campanas Subdivision

Las Campanas Subdivision
Belgrade, Montana

Allied Engineering provided platting, civil design, and construction certification for a 290-lot single and multi family residential subdivision in Belgrade, Montana. The subdivision connected to the Belgrade municipal water and sewer system. Allied worked closely with the developer, state, and local agencies to create a successful project.

One particularly challenging aspect of the project involved offsite run on from a two-square mile drainage area. Flow from the drainage area is conveyed under I-90 to the subdivision via several irrigation culverts and drainage culverts with no significant natural swale to route potential stormwater runoff. The property was in essence the terminus for the drainage basin as well as several flood irrigation canals. Allied designed a stormwater bypass open channel to capture flow from the culverts over a half-mile length along I-90 and route the flow to a central stormwater conveyance channel. The channel was designed through the subdivision and to a tie-in to a downstream channel associated with another subdivision. The channel was designed to handle a 100-year runoff event associated with snowmelt on frozen ground. The channel along the interstate also serves a dual purpose as a pedestrian trail.

South Fork Subdivision - Big Sky, Montana

South Fork Subdivision
Big Sky, Montana

Allied Engineering provided project management, layout, design and construction certification for a feasibility study, boundary and topographic survey, mapping, platting, streets, phone, power, natural gas, water distribution, sewer and stormwater collection for a 100-lot single and multi family residential subdivision in Big Sky, Montana.

The subdivision is connected to the Big Sky municipal water and sewer district system. Allied worked closely with the developer, and state and local agencies to create a successful project. In addition, Allied performed hydrologic analyses of the watershed, hydraulic modeling of the water system and production of digital maps. The project consisted of 5500 lineal feet of roads, water and sewer mains, site design and grading and completion date of the design was in 2001.
